Administrative data analysis of student attrition in hungarian medical training

Abstract: Background There is numerous empirical evidence supporting that college students studying in fields with rigorous curriculum and high requirements, such as medical training, are characterized by a higher risk of attrition than their peers. Since Hungarian medical training attracts more and more international students every year, the issue of dropout can have a global impact. Our study aimed to examine attrition risks of local and international students in Hungarian medical training. … Show more
